Kentucky House Representative Scott Sharp, R-Ashland, has been designated the national chair of the American – German State Legislative Caucus (AGSLC), a bipartisan, multi-state organization dedicated to strengthening economic, educational, and cultural ties between the United States and Germany.

Sharp said. “Germany remains one of Kentucky’s most important international economic partners, with German-owned companies employing thousands of Kentuckians and contributing significantly to the Commonwealth’s manufacturing, automotive, logistics, and technology sectors.”

Sharp also discusses data center concerns and Gov. Andy Beshear’s spending funds not allocated by the General Assembly.
